    This set gathers together 23 previously out-of-print titles, all classic of original research. With a wide scope, they individually focus on topics that affect security on a global scale. Analyses take in the issues surrounding the estimation of foreign military power; international air and naval power; military modelling; military growth and weapons control; environmental impacts of war; and many more.
